The State of Fire Watch Guard Equipment in America

Advancements in technology have revolutionized the field of fire watch guard equipment, leading to the development of more sophisticated tools and systems. However, the current state of Nationwide Fire Watch Guards equipment in America varies across different regions due to various factors.

In some regions, there has been a significant investment in state-of-the-art equipment that utilizes cutting-edge technology. These advanced systems include thermal imaging cameras, drones with infrared capabilities, and automated monitoring systems. Such equipment allows for early detection of fires and provides real-time data to firefighters, enabling them to respond quickly and effectively.

On the other hand, certain regions may have limited access to modern fire watch guard equipment. This could be due to budget constraints or a lack of awareness about the benefits of investing in advanced technology. As a result, these areas may rely on more traditional methods such as manual patrols and basic firefighting tools.

The effectiveness of fire watch guard equipment is not solely dependent on its sophistication but also on factors such as maintenance, training, and accessibility. Even the most advanced equipment can be rendered ineffective if it is not properly maintained or if the personnel using it are not adequately trained.

Regular maintenance ensures that all components are functioning optimally and reduces the risk of malfunctions during critical situations. Ongoing training programs help firefighters familiarize themselves with new technologies and equip them with the necessary skills to operate these systems efficiently.

Accessibility is another crucial aspect that determines the effectiveness of fire watch guard equipment. It is essential for firefighters across all regions to have access to reliable tools and resources when responding to fires. This includes ensuring that remote areas or communities with limited resources are also equipped with suitable firefighting equipment.

To address disparities in fire watch guard equipment across different American regions, it is important for policymakers and authorities to prioritize investments in modern technology while considering budgetary limitations. This can be achieved through strategic planning and collaboration between government agencies, fire departments, and technology providers.

Furthermore, sharing best practices and success stories from regions with advanced fire watch guard equipment can serve as inspiration for other areas to adopt similar strategies. This knowledge exchange can help bridge the gap and create a more standardized approach to fire safety across the country.

Challenges in Cross-Country Fire Watch Equipment Comparison

Variations in regulations and standards

Comparing fire watch guard equipment across different regions can be challenging due to variations in regulations and standards. Each state or region may have its own set of rules and requirementsWhich includes the equipment used for fire watch. These variations can range from specific equipment specifications to training and certification requirements for fire watch guards.

For example, one region may require fire watch guard equipment to meet certain safety certifications or have specific features, while another region may not have such stringent requirements. This makes it difficult to directly compare the effectiveness and suitability of different types of equipment across regions.

Availability and affordability disparities

Another challenge in cross-country comparison of fire watch guard equipment is the availability and affordability of such equipment. Certain regions may have limited access to a wide range of options. This could be due to factors like geographical location, supply chain limitations, or local market dynamics.

Moreover, the affordability of fire watch guard equipment can also vary significantly from one region to another. Some areas may have higher costs associated with importing or transporting these specialized devices, making them less accessible for businesses operating on a tight budget. As a result, comparing the performance and cost-effectiveness of different types of equipment becomes complicated when considering these regional disparities.

Challenges in gathering accurate data

Gathering accurate data on the performance and reliability of fire watch guard equipment poses yet another challenge in cross-country comparisons. Reliable data is crucial for making informed decisions about which type of equipment is most effective in preventing fires or detecting potential hazards.

However, obtaining comprehensive data on how various types of fire watch guard equipment perform across different regions can be difficult. The lack of standardized reporting systems or databases that track incidents related to fire safety makes it challenging to collect reliable information on the efficacy and reliability of different devices.

There might be variations in reporting practices across regions, making it difficult to compare data accurately. Some regions may have more stringent reporting requirements, while others may not mandate the same level of detail. This inconsistency in data collection and reporting further complicates the evaluation of fire watch guard equipment.
